Alternative Flow Error Flow PreConditions PostConditions Brief Description Primary Actor Supporting Actor Basic Flow Alternative Flow Error Flow PreConditions

Program Studi Teknik Informatika SKPL – EDOLPUZ 49 53 Dokumen ini dan informasi yang dimilikinya adalah milik Program Studi Teknik Informatika-UAJY dan bersifat rahasia. Dilarang untuk me-reproduksi dokumen ini tanpa diketahui oleh Program Studi Teknik Informatika

6. Error Flow

None

7. PreConditions

Suporting Aktor melakukan pengelolaan transaksi

8. PostConditions

1. Email notifikasi perubahan status telah terkirim.

4.1.16 Use

case Spesification : Mengirimkan Push Notification

1. Brief Description

Use Case ini digunakan oleh aktor untuk mengirimkan pemberitahuan tentang adanya transaksi baru.

2. Primary Actor

Sistem

3. Supporting Actor

None

4. Basic Flow

1. Use Case ini dimulai ketika aplikasi sedang dalam keadaan idle 2. Aktor mengambil data dari database tentang adanya transaksi baru 3. Aktor mengirimkan dan mennampilkan data tersebut ke aplikasi 4. Use case ini selesai.

5. Alternative Flow

None

6. Error Flow

None Program Studi Teknik Informatika SKPL – EDOLPUZ 50 53 Dokumen ini dan informasi yang dimilikinya adalah milik Program Studi Teknik Informatika-UAJY dan bersifat rahasia. Dilarang untuk me-reproduksi dokumen ini tanpa diketahui oleh Program Studi Teknik Informatika

7. PreConditions

Adanya Transaksi baru yang terjadi

8. PostConditions

1. Notifikasi ditampilkan di panel admin.

4.1.17 Use case Spesification : Menghitung Afinitas

Antar Barang

1. Brief Description

Use Case ini digunakan oleh aktor untuk menghitung keterkaitan antar barang yang akan digunakan dalam referensi barang.

2. Primary Actor

Sistem

3. Supporting Actor

None

4. Basic Flow

1. Use Case ini dimulai ketika barang barang yang merupakan bagian dari suatu transaksi disimpan ke dalam database 2. Aktor memilah data tersebut satu persatu dan membuat kombinasi barangnya kemudain menghitung afinitas antar barang 3. Aktor menyimpan afinitas antar barang ke dalam database 4. Use case ini selesai.

5. Alternative Flow

None

6. Error Flow

None

7. PreConditions

Program Studi Teknik Informatika SKPL – EDOLPUZ 51 53 Dokumen ini dan informasi yang dimilikinya adalah milik Program Studi Teknik Informatika-UAJY dan bersifat rahasia. Dilarang untuk me-reproduksi dokumen ini tanpa diketahui oleh Program Studi Teknik Informatika Pelanggan melakukan penutupan transaksi pembelian

8. PostConditions